What is a Concrete Calculator?
A Concrete Calculator estimates how much concrete you need for a slab, footing, sidewalk, or post/column, converting your project's dimensions into either cubic yards (for ready-mix truck delivery) or the number of pre-mixed bags (for smaller DIY projects). Concrete is unforgiving once poured, so accurately estimating the quantity beforehand helps you avoid a costly mid-pour shortage or an expensive over-order.
The Concrete Calculation Formulas
Slab Volume (ft³) = Length × Width × (Thickness in inches ÷ 12)
Round Post Volume (ft³) = π × (Diameter/2)² × Height (in feet, diameter converted to feet)
Cubic Yards = Total Volume (ft³) ÷ 27
For bagged concrete, the calculator divides your total volume by the yield of your selected bag size — a standard 60lb bag yields about 0.45 cubic feet of mixed concrete, while an 80lb bag yields about 0.6 cubic feet.
Recommended Slab Thickness by Application
| Application | Recommended Thickness |
|---|---|
| Sidewalk/walkway | 4 inches |
| Standard patio | 4 inches |
| Residential driveway | 4 – 6 inches |
| Garage floor | 4 – 6 inches |
| Heavy-duty/RV parking | 6 – 8 inches |
Ready-Mix Delivery vs Bagged Concrete
- Ready-mix truck delivery: Most cost-effective and practical for projects requiring more than about 1 cubic yard, delivered fresh and ready to pour.
- Bagged concrete (mix yourself): Better suited for small projects like fence post footings or small patches, where a full truck delivery wouldn't be practical or economical.
Most ready-mix suppliers have delivery minimums, so if your project falls right around 1 cubic yard, compare the cost of a minimum truck delivery against the cost of the equivalent number of bags before deciding.
Tips for a Successful Concrete Pour
- Order 5-10% extra: Uneven sub-grade and minor spillage typically require a small buffer above the exact calculation.
- Prepare the sub-base properly: A compacted gravel base beneath your slab improves drainage and reduces cracking risk.
- Plan for control joints: Cutting joints at regular intervals helps control where cracking naturally occurs as concrete cures.
- Pour in appropriate weather: Avoid pouring in extreme heat, cold, or rain, which can all affect proper curing.

Should I order ready-mix or use bags for my project?
For projects requiring more than roughly 1 cubic yard of concrete, ready-mix truck delivery is typically more cost-effective and less labor-intensive than mixing dozens of bags by hand.
How long does concrete take to cure?
Concrete typically reaches enough strength for foot traffic within 24-48 hours, but full curing strength takes approximately 28 days.
What if my slab has an irregular shape?
Break the irregular area into simple rectangular sections, calculate each separately using this tool, and add the volumes together for your total concrete needed.
